2. Tell us about yourself.
I am Stephanie Strouth, LPC and owner at Anchoring Hope. I opened AHC during 2020 renting a single office in the back of another business. Since then, we’ve grown to 7 clinicians (and growing) over two locations in Virginia. As a trauma therapist, my motivation is seeing people take control of their mental health and find hope again after experiencing trauma. As a business owner, my motivation is offering clinicians a space with as much freedom as possible in a workplace they love to show up to.
3. Tell us the story of a patient who you are most proud of helping.
Collectively, my favorite times come especially when using EMDR therapy to help a person shift to a more positive belief about themselves when recalling trauma. To help someone who experienced abuse or assault move from a negative belief of “I should’ve done something differently” to “my body did what it needed to do to survive. Now it’s safe to thrive,” (believing it 100%) is monumental and so empowering. These shifts are life-changing and can impact the direction of your life!
4. What's one of the hardest things that comes with being a practitioner in private practice?
There are so many aspects that vary depending on the private practice setting and a person’s personality. One that many can likely relate to is managing finances because the majority of private practice pay is based on the number of sessions you actually have, meaning your pay will likely be a different number each paycheck. If you are good with money and can prepare well, it’s not an issue though.
